I have Enoch boards installed in both my Force 4 and Dark LCD currently, although I still have the stock and Force FBS boards on hand. For me, the Enoch board is essentially the feature wishlist I've had since I first started toying with the idea of replacing my stock board 15 years ago. It does indeed run off a 9 volt battery, eliminating the stock rechargeable, and you get to retain a very nice high-contrast display screen, which for me was important. The software is user-upgradeable, and you can micro-adjust pretty much every parameter. It does cost a bit more than some of the more basic LED-only boards, but I think the price is incredibly reasonable for the feature set. "Worth it" sort of comes down to your price sensitivity and the value of your gun. I bought my Force 4 and Dark LCD brand new at full retail price, and they still hold quite a bit of sentimental value to me, so it was well worth it to me. On the other hand, it's quite possible to pick up a functional used Angel for only about twice the price of the Enoch board, and in that case maybe you would want to consider the value of the upgrade more carefully. Stated another way, I might not spring for the Enoch in a cheap beater, but for a collectible model, or a gun with a lot of sentimental value that I planned on keeping and babying, I'd go for it unhesitatingly.
